Preparing for competitive exams requires a rock-solid understanding of economic principles. This text-based course breaks down complex microeconomic theories into clear, digestible concepts, helping you build the analytical skills needed to tackle exam questions with confidence. You will transition from memorizing definitions to truly understanding how markets operate and how consumers and firms make decisions.
* Understand foundational microeconomic concepts, including scarcity, opportunity cost, and the production possibility frontier
* Analyze demand and supply dynamics, consumer equilibrium, and the factors influencing price elasticity
* Evaluate different market structures, including perfect competition, monopoly, monopolistic competition, and oligopoly
* Apply cost and production theories to determine how business firms maximize utility and profits
* Interpret contemporary economic indicators, basic game theory models, and public policy interventions like price ceilings and taxes
The course begins with essential terminology and core definitions before guiding you through consumer behavior, production costs, and market dynamics. You will progress through structured text lessons with integrated practice questions designed to reinforce your learning and simulate exam-style scenarios.
This course is designed specifically for beginners and aspirants preparing for competitive examinations such as CDS, AFCAT, and CAPF, with no prior background in economics required. Start reading today to build a powerful foundation in microeconomics.
